How can chronic infections affect kidney health?

Chronic infections can weaken the immune system in people with kidney disease, making them more susceptible to complications. Several factors contribute to this increased vulnerability:

• Age (particularly in those over 75)
• Use of immunosuppressive medications
• Malnutrition
• Dialysis treatments When the immune system is compromised, it can lead to inflammation that damages the kidneys' filtering units (glomeruli). This inflammation can cause:

• Reduced urine output
• Fluid retention and swelling
• Fatigue
• Confusion
• Breathing difficulties

Early recognition and management of infections is crucial to prevent further kidney damage.
